Flathead Valley Athletes Shine At State Wrestling & Swimming

February 14, 2023

The Columbia Falls Wildcats boys wrestling team took home the 2022-2023 MHSA class A State Championship in Billings last weekend while the Flathead boys and girls took home second and third for class AA.

Poster Player of the Week - Columbia Falls' Malaki Simpson aims for State A sprint titles

May 9, 2024

Columbia Falls sprinter Malaki Simpson knows this is his year to become a state champion. In his three prior appearances at the state meet in Laurel (2021, 2023) and Butte (2022) Simpson hasn't claimed any individual titles.  Another trip to Laurel awaits Simpson, who is prequalified in the 100 and 200, as well as with the 400-meter relay team he anchors.Simpson currently sits with the fastest time in Class A and fourth-fastest in the state for the 100 at 10.85 seconds, and second in Class A for the 200 at 22.05 — just .04 off of the fastest time. As a junior he finished second in the finals of both the 100 meter and 200 meter dashes.

“I think it has pushed me to try harder and to hopefully bring home the win in both events,” Simpson said.

Halladay & Rob Quist - Full Concert

May 3, 2024

On Friday, Mat 3rd, Halladay and Rob Quist joined us for a lunchtime show on our press floor. The father-daughter duo shared love letters to Montana and a few puns; their family talent spans across generations.

Singer-songwriter Rob founded the Mountain Mission Wood Band and has had his songs sung by Michael Martin Murphy and Loretta Lynn. He has appeared with musical acts Heart, the Nitty Gritty Dirt Band, Jimmy Buffett, and Dolly Parton, among others.

When Halladay — a music talent in her own right — and Rob aren’t crooning a country melody with trio partner Clara Weick, they’re acting in movies, playing shows, and creating a plan to bring more music to Montana children.
